In the early 2000s, REN TV introduced its Friday Night Adult Movies block, which quickly gained a reputation for showcasing provocative, often risqué films. These movies, frequently acquired from Western producers, tackled mature themes like sex, violence, and social issues. By airing these films, REN TV sparked controversy and debate across Russia, with some hailing the channel's boldness and others condemning its perceived decadence.
Films by legendary director Tinto Brass ( Caligula , Monamour ) were a mainstay of the Friday night lineup.

From a business perspective, the Friday night adult movie slot was an absolute triumph for REN TV. It allowed the channel to capture a highly coveted demographic—young adults and male viewers—at a time of the week when advertising rates for late-night slots could otherwise collapse.
The late-night block eventually phased out due to tightening federal broadcast regulations and the rise of high-speed internet. By the late 2000s, REN TV shifted its brand identity entirely toward conspiratorial documentaries, sci-fi programming, and action movies. Today, the legendary late-night adult movie slot survives primarily as a nostalgic internet meme and a historical marker of early 2000s media culture. The specific branding and titles of these programs evolved over time. In the late 1990s, the channel aired a program called "The Night Is Young," an informative and entertaining show that aired twice a week on Mondays and Fridays, but it was not explicitly adult in nature. However, by the mid-to-late 2000s, the channel had introduced blocks like "Сеанс для взрослых" (Session for Adults), a clear marker for its softcore content.
The decision to air such content was not made lightly and was, in fact, a point of significant internal conflict. Irena Lesnevskaya, the channel's co-founder, was herself a reluctant party to the programming. In a revealing interview, she recounted a conversation with her son, Dmitry, who was running the business side of the channel. On Ren TV itself, viewers noticed a gradual decline. A Russian user on the popular Q&A site “Ответы Mail” noted in March 2013: “I want to disappoint you, but on Ren TV, I haven’t seen it since the new year. It used to be shown on weekends starting from 1 a.m.”. The user added that the erotic content typically began at 00:00 on Friday, Saturday, and Sunday, but sometimes later.
